Described as "consistantly inventive" (Billboard), "a master of bold interpretation" (Jazz Times), "jazz singing at its cutting edge best" (LA Times), Barbara Sfraga has been on a musical journey that evolved from church organist to rock keyboardist to jazz singer to voicist.

In 1989, bass artisan Christopher Dean Sullivan and soundrhythium Michael "T.A." Thompson met kindred spirit collaborated to form Center Search Quest, offering some of the most fun, unbridled jazz you'll ever hear. Center Search Quest is just that: a search for the center of sound and vibration. This ensemble taps into eachother's spirit in such a way that their impovisations become spontaneous compositions. When they ultimately fall into a tune, it's a purely organic occurance. All walls are down, everything is up for grabs and anything can happen.

Barbara stepped into The Quest in 2002, after hearing Chris and Michael perform with Roy Campbell¹s Taz at the Lenox Lounge Monday night sessions, and the three embarked on yet another odyssey. They performed together throughout the course of the next 2 years (voice/bass/drums).

The next step in Sfraga's musical journey finds her on a path that taps another side of her creativity in an even deeper way. In 2003, "T.A." and triple threat pianist/vocalist/songwriter Mala Waldron began a writing collaboration. Shortly thereafter, they surprised Barbara with material they had written expressly for her, with the invitation to write lyrics to any of the tunes she resonated with. That "gift" put this present journey into motion. Soon after, the unit began regularly writing together toward what would become the Timelessness project. Mala Waldron - who also leads her own group - officially joined the unit in the summer of 2004, and saxophonist/flautist Allen Won came on board shortly after that.

Collaborating with these stellar musicians, Sfraga and Center Search Quest are genre-bending their way to a whole new sound. With roots firmly planted in jazz and with the improvizational element always in place, Sfraga and CSQ are on a quest to leave no groove unturned. All five musicians lend their creative -- and sometimes their physical -- voices to this project in three part harmony, with a little spoken word thrown into the pot. It¹s music without borders! Sfraga and CSQ's newest recording, due to be released in the fall of 2005 features mostly their original material, as well as a few familiar surprises.

Barbara's previous releases, both very well-received by press and fans alike, are Oh, What a Thrill (Naxos Jazz) and Under the Moon (A440 Music Group). Mala Waldron, Allen Won and Center Search Quest's Christopher Dean Sullivan and Michael "T.A." Thompson also lead their own units respectively.
